Two Japanese Americans combines the true life stories of Robert Kiyosaki and his sister [Barbara] Emi into one book that attests to a belief in the power of purpose, the importance of action, and the ability to overcome all obstacles in a quest for wealth, both financial and spiritual. "In this easy to use, research-driven guide, a Christian psychiatrist takes an in-depth look at the aging process, showing how we can keep our brains young and prevent dementia, allowing us to maintain vitality, a sharp mind, and independence as we age."--|cProvided by publisher.

"In the follow-up to the successful Van Life, Foster Huntington shares his experiences -- and those of others -- living by his own rules in this aspirational book filled with awe-inspiring photographs of unique homes in unexpected places"-- Provided by publisher.

Introduces the exciting world of microadventures -- adventures that are close to home, cheap, simple, short, and yet very effective. This practical guide is filled with great activities and days out, and over 150 stunning photographs, plus tips and advice on safety and kit.
